Output 8c09bb3004d946991e661e114f7f87b9991c652ab5ba20450ccf155d0e5bfc9a:10

value
690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f54661cc2cbeb12d9d88c50fc5dc3b5aca85af9f OP_EQUAL
address
3Q3unmfFFiPSLMUjcciXveBY2vdwWM81fq
transaction
8c09bb3004d946991e661e114f7f87b9991c652ab5ba20450ccf155d0e5bfc9a
spent
true